About this listen

Although there are numerous books on St. Paul and his letters, none "knock over" the average person. In Understanding St. Paul, Deacon Bob Evans breaks open the wealth of St. Paul's wisdom in brief, understandable chapters through the lens of fascinating findings. You will learn about St. Paul's tempestuous times and heroic life which reveal the mystery of his message.

St. Paul's letters, revered throughout the ages, construct much of the foundation for Christian theology. Next to Christ, St. Paul had the mightiest effect in winning souls for God and summoning all to evangelize. St. Paul will help you answer the "why" questions about the meaning of life and stir and arm you with valor to defend your faith.

Evans lays out how St. Paul's letters are organized and his view about important topics including grace, the struggle against evil, and the resurrection of the dead.

By imitating St. Paul in opening your heart and trusting God with ardent faith, you begin to experience His Kingdom on earth. St. Paul's letters embolden those undergoing persecutions and hardships to fight the good fight. Through the theology of the Cross, his writings prepare you for heavenly glory.
